由 Matt Caswell 提交于
If an empty password was supplied we ignored it and were trying to use the fallback method to read the password instead (i.e. read from stdin). However if that failed (which it always does if the cmp option -batch is used) then we were reporting that we had successfully read the password without actually setting one. Instead, if an empty password is explicitly provided we should use it. If no password is supplied explicitly and we have no fallback method then we assume the empty password. 由 Richard Levitte 提交于
'absolutedir' does a thorough job ensuring that we have a "real" path to both source and build directory, unencumbered by symbolic links. However, that isn't enough on case insensitive file systems on Unix flavored platforms, where it's possible to stand in, for example, /PATH/TO/Work/openssl, and then do this: perl ../../work/openssl/Configure ... and thereby having it look like the source directory and the build directory aren't the same. We solve this by having a closer look at the computed source and build directories, and making sure they are exactly the same strings if they are in fact the same directory. This is especially important when making symbolic links based on this directories, but may have other ramifications as well. 由 Nicola Tuveri 提交于
The environment variable `HARNESS_JOBS` can be used to control how many jobs to run in parallel. The default is still to run jobs sequentially. This commit does not define custom `rules`, and different versions of `TAP::Harness` come with different strategies regarding the default `rules` that define which test recipes can be run in parallel. In recent versions of Perl, unless specified otherwise any task can be run in parallel.
